Modiwl WXS-3000:
Directing and Dramaturgy

Ffeithiau’r Modiwl

Rhedir gan School of Arts, Culture and Language

20.000 Credyd neu 10.000 Credyd ECTS

Semester 1

Trefnydd: Mrs Ffion Evans

Amcanion cyffredinol

Directing and Dramaturgy is a module that explores the stage directors process in detail. From constructing narrative, directing actors to evaluating the process from text into production, this module allows the opportunity for an individual to gain a further insight into the possible roles the director might entail.

Students interested in writing, directing and performing as well as literature and film and media students could benefit from this module as it allows the individual to understand what collaboration is needed between the director-writer, actor-director, or technical designer for example in the process of developing live work. The module will focus mainly on 21st Century directors and the challenges and possibilities of creating production today.

Cynnwys cwrs

Summary of Course Content:

  • Introduce theoretical and practical research in the Director and the Dramaturg's Practice.
  • Explore rehearsal methods and scene work in directing actors
  • Evaluating narrative construction and development through text analysis
  • Exploring the collaborative process of developing a live performance from text into production, i.e. looking at the lighting designer, sound designer, set designer, composer's relationship with the director.

Dulliau asesu

Math Enw Disgrifiad Pwysau
ARDDANGOSIAD/YMARFER Directing Monologue work

Through preparing initial text analysis and character study, you will be required to prepare and direct another member of the class through a series of rehearsals.

20.00
LLYFR LOG NEU BORTFFOLIO Micro Play Portfolio

The Micro Play Portfolio is a document of a director's choices into production. From conceptual research ideas to staging configurations, potential collaborations with lighting and sound and costume designers as well as composers. How would the learning go about to direct their own vision of a particular play? The portfolio will be a digital presentation of text, images, sound and music.

40.00
ARDDANGOSIAD/YMARFER Directing Actors

Preparing a scene to be performed that shows detail research and knowledge of script breakdown, techniques and skills. Demonstrate these skills in action with actors and give notes and implement ideas and techniques in action.

40.00

Strategaeth addysgu a dysgu

Oriau
Supervised time in studio/workshop

Through a series of specifically designed workshops and exploring the directors rehearsal method, specific rehearsal times will be allocated for feedback and development.

11
Private study

An opportunity to read further text and play text, visit performances (live and digital/online) material to evaluate and develop the learner's directorial voice.

137
Study group

Opportunity for learner's to be present in each other's rehearsals as assistant directors and performers to support each other's development.

11
Practical classes and workshops

Early Pre-Production Process: Reading the play, developing ideas, concepts, evaluating narrative structure, Drafting process with the writer, building a vision, evaluating touring obligations, casting. Planning Process: Collaborative development with writers, designers, lighting and sound designers, composers, company, text analysis, auditioning, schedule for rehearsals, rehearsal content Production: Directing actors, production meetings

22
Seminar

Introduction to a variety of directors and directing techniques.

8
External visit

Performance visits and online digital productions

11
